Special enrollment period (SEP) eligibility

Certain life events may allow you to enroll in a new plan or make changes to your current coverage outside the annual enrollment period. Qualifying events may include:

  • Marriage or divorce
  • Birth, adoption, or placement for adoption
  • Death of a covered family member
  • Loss of coverage due to employment changes
  • A permanent move

Add a baby or dependent to your plan

You may be able to add a newborn child, adopted child, or child placed for adoption to your plan.

If you purchased an Individual plan directly through Select Health, complete the Individual Plans Change Form within 31 days of the:

  • Birth
  • Adoption
  • Placement for adoption

Employer-sponsored coverage

If your coverage is provided through your employer, contact your human resources department as soon as possible. Select Health cannot add dependents without information provided by your employer.
